> Broadcast can not be used by QEMU-TCG?
I must say sorry, I don't know much about QEMU-TCG.
Because broadcast option used kvm_mce_broadcast_rest() in KVM_CAP_MCE,
so if KVM_CAP_MCE is disabled, broadcast option could not work well.
And I don't know how mce command is used in other virtual machine
without KVM module, so I add ifdef to make sure this patch does not give
any impact to other virtual machine without KVM module.
